The Rise of Smart Hotels
Smart hotels are becoming increasingly popular across Asia, leveraging automation, artificial intelligence, and the Internet of Things (IoT) to enhance guest experiences. These hotels use advanced technology to streamline operations, improve efficiency, and provide personalized services.
Key Features of Smart Hotels:
- Automated Check-In and Check-Out
Guests can bypass front desks with facial recognition or mobile-based check-in systems, allowing for a seamless arrival and departure experience. - AI-Powered Room Assistants
Smart rooms come equipped with AI-powered virtual assistants like Japan’s Henn na Hotel’s humanoid robots or China’s Alibaba Future Hotel’s Tmall Genie, allowing guests to control lighting, temperature, and entertainment with voice commands. - IoT-Enabled Smart Rooms
Personalized room settings adjust based on guest preferences, automatically modifying room ambiance, television channels, and even pillow firmness. - Robotic Service Staff
Many hotels employ service robots for room service, luggage assistance, and concierge services. Robots like “Pepper” and “Xiaodu” enhance efficiency while offering a futuristic touch to hospitality.
AI-Powered Customer Service
Artificial intelligence is transforming customer interactions, making services more efficient and responsive.
- Chatbots and Virtual Assistants: Many hotels use AI chatbots to provide 24/7 assistance, answering questions about booking, amenities, and local attractions in multiple languages.
- Data-Driven Personalization: AI analyzes guest data to offer tailored experiences, such as customized dining recommendations or activity suggestions based on previous stays.
- Predictive Maintenance: AI detects potential equipment failures in hotel facilities before they happen, reducing downtime and enhancing guest comfort.
Contactless and Cashless Experiences
With a growing demand for hygiene and efficiency, contactless technology is revolutionizing hotel transactions and services.
- Digital Key Cards: Guests can use their smartphones to unlock rooms, eliminating the need for physical key cards.
- Mobile Payment Integration: Hotels in Asia are adopting digital payment solutions such as Alipay, WeChat Pay, and cryptocurrency options for seamless transactions.
- Touchless Dining: QR code menus and automated food delivery systems are becoming common, enhancing convenience in restaurants and room service.
Sustainable Tech in Hospitality
Hotels are also leveraging technology to implement eco-friendly practices that reduce energy consumption and waste.
- Smart Energy Management: IoT-powered systems adjust heating, cooling, and lighting based on occupancy, reducing energy waste.
- Water Conservation Technology: Smart shower systems monitor and regulate water usage without compromising guest comfort.
- AI-Driven Food Waste Reduction: Restaurants within hotels use AI to track and optimize food inventory, minimizing waste and improving sustainability.
The Future of Tech in Asian Hospitality
As innovation continues to accelerate, the future of hospitality in Asia will likely see:
-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R): Immersive experiences for virtual hotel tours and destination previews.
- 5G Connectivity: Faster internet speeds enabling seamless smart hotel integrations and remote working facilities.
- Biometric Security: Enhanced guest safety with fingerprint, iris, and facial recognition access control.
